Yard water diversion services involve installing systems that redirect excess water away from a property's foundation, landscaping, or other vulnerable areas. This process typically includes the placement of drains, channels, or underground piping designed to manage large volumes of rainwater or runoff. Proper water diversion helps prevent pooling, erosion, and water intrusion that can cause damage to a home’s structure or landscaping. Service providers evaluate the specific needs of each property to design an effective system that channels water safely away from problem areas, ensuring the yard remains functional and protected.

Many properties in areas prone to heavy rainfall or poor drainage benefit from yard water diversion solutions. Homes with sloped yards, low-lying areas, or properties situated near bodies of water often experience water accumulation issues. Additionally, properties with landscaping that is susceptible to erosion or damage from standing water may require diversion systems. These services are also suitable for properties that have experienced water-related problems in the past, such as basement flooding or foundation cracks, as proper water management can help mitigate future risks.

The overview below groups typical Yard Water Diversion proj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Lewes, DE.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or yard water diversion fixes, such as rerouting a small drain or patching a leak,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the scope of work and site conditions.

Partial Installation - Installing new water diversion features like a simple trench or small drainage system can cost between $1,000 and $3,000. Larger, more complex projects may exceed this range, but most local contractors handle standard installations within this band.

Full System Replacement - Replacing an entire yard water diversion system, including multiple components and extensive piping, typically costs $4,000 to $8,000 or more. These larger projects are less common and usually involve significant site preparation and customization.

Complex or Custom Projects - Highly customized or large-scale water management solutions, such as integrated drainage networks, can reach $10,000 or higher. Many projects of this scale are less frequent and depend on the specific landscape and drainage needs of the property.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Yard water diversion services are often needed when property owners in Lewes, DE face issues with excess rainwater or runoff that collects in unwanted areas. For example, if heavy storms cause pooling near a home's foundation or create soggy spots in the yard, local contractors can install systems to redirect water away from the property. These solutions help prevent potential water damage, erosion, or flooding that can compromise the stability of a landscape or structure.

Many property owners seek water diversion services to improve drainage around their homes, especially in areas prone to heavy rainfall or poor natural flow. Whether it's managing runoff from driveways, preventing water from seeping into basements, or protecting garden beds from erosion, local service providers can evaluate the site and recommend effective ways to keep water moving away from critical areas. This work can make outdoor spaces safer and more functional, especially during rainy seasons.
